# Break-Glass Access — InvoForge Renderer

Plugin authors normally interact with the InvoForge PDF renderer through the sandboxed plugin API only. Break-glass access exists solely for incidents where a malformed plugin corrupts the render queue and the sandbox cannot be reached. Request approval from the on-call steward first; all break-glass sessions are logged and reviewed within 24 hours. Once approval is granted, unlock the emergency console using the recovery passphrase that appears immediately below.

recovery phrase for yawif-hahif: druys-kelius-ralax-raliel

## TKT-4471: Signature check failing on thumbnail queue artifacts

The Mothlight thumbnail generation queue rejects the 5.2 worker image — signature verification fails at pull time on every Dunmere node. Cause: the release was signed with the retired January key after rotation. Blocking tonight's deploy. Fix: re-sign the image and the queue config bundle, then re-push. For the re-sign, use the current deploy key, which follows.

release key, kawip-hafop: bky3_mxv

Finance team: the Harlowe Dining Group franchise agreement renews 1 October. Royalty rate moves from 5.5% to 6.0%; marketing levy unchanged at 2%. Territory exclusivity for the Westvale corridor expires unless we commit to two new units by Q1. Capex per unit estimated at 410k; payback modeled at 34 months under base traffic assumptions. Deferred fee schedule from the 2022 amendment lapses in December. Model both commit and walk-away scenarios by 12 September. Context for the board follows below.

management briefing: Headcount on the Belix team goes from 60 to 93 by the end of November. Gross margin on Belix came in at 23 percent against a plan of 47 percent.

## Approvals: SquatGuard Scanner

Welcome aboard! SquatGuard is our typo-squatting package scanner at Fernwick Labs. It flags lookalike names in our internal registry before anyone installs them. Any rule change, allowlist edit, or scanner upgrade needs an approval — no exceptions, even for "obvious" fixes. Open a request in the Approvals board and tag the owner. The person who signs off on all SquatGuard changes is:

signatory, yahog-badug: Quenix Ulaael